Hy-Vee Food Stores, the employee-owned Midwestern supermarket chain founded in 1930 in Beaconsfield, Iowa, issued scrip coupons of this kind primarily for use within their cafeteria and in-store food service operations — a practical internal currency that bypassed the need for small-change handling at point of sale. The employee-ownership structure made in-house scrip administratively straightforward in ways it would not be for a publicly traded retailer.
Collector interest in grocery and retail scrip from American regional chains has grown steadily since the 1990s, but documentation on specific Hy-Vee issues remains thin.
